14 injured after plane misses take-off

A B737/300 airliner chartered by Air Sénégal missed its takeoff at 01:00 on Thursday morning, injuring 11 people, including 4 seriously, according to reports.

The incident occurred at Blaise Diagne International Airport in Diass, some 40 km from the capital Dakar, when the aircraft overshot its runway and came to a complete stop.

“78 passengers were on board and 11 were injured, including 04 seriously. 6 other slightly injured passengers were admitted for observation at the airport’s medical services”, according to reports.

The other passengers were evacuated and cared for, as part of an emergency plan drawn up for the occasion.

“The flight to Bamako had 85 people on board, including 79 passengers, 2 pilots and 4 cabin crew”, reports added.

An investigation has been opened to determine the causes and responsibilities.
